<div class="container" style="max-width: 750px;"> <h1>Search for Experiments</h1> <form action="<?php echo $_SERVER['PHP_SELF']; ?> " method="post" class="form-inline" role="form"> <div class="form-group"> <label for="search-key">Search by</label> <select class="form-control" name="search-key" id="search-key"> <?php // set up options for select input $values = array('experiment-name', 'experiment-description', 'application'); $labels = array('Experiment Name', 'Experiment Description', 'Application'); $disabled = array('', '', ''); create_options($values, $labels, $disabled); ?> </select> </div> <div class="form-group"> <label for="search-value">for</label> <input type="search" class="form-control" name="search-value" id="search-value" placeholder="value" required value="<?php if (isset($_POST['search-value'])) { echo $_POST['search-value']; } ?> "> </div>
echo "<td class='tbl'><select name='forum_post' class='textbox' style='width:150px;'>\n" . create_options($forum_post, array(0), true) . "</select></td>\n"; echo "</tr>\n<tr>\n"; echo "<td width='1%' class='tbl' style='white-space:nowrap'>" . $locale['527'] . "</td>\n"; echo "<td class='tbl'><select name='forum_reply' class='textbox' style='width:150px;'>\n" . create_options($forum_reply, array(0), true) . "</select></td>\n"; echo "</tr>\n<tr>\n"; echo "<td width='1%' class='tbl' style='white-space:nowrap'>" . $locale['528'] . "</td>\n"; echo "<td class='tbl'><select name='forum_attach' class='textbox' style='width:150px;'>\n" . create_options($forum_attach, array(0), true) . "</select></td>\n"; echo "</tr>\n<tr>\n"; echo "<td width='1%' class='tbl' style='white-space:nowrap'>" . $locale['535'] . "</td>\n"; echo "<td class='tbl'><select name='forum_attach_download' class='textbox' style='width:150px;'>\n" . create_options($forum_attach_download, array(), false) . "</select></td>\n"; echo "</tr>\n<tr>\n"; echo "<td width='1%' class='tbl' style='white-space:nowrap'>" . $locale['529'] . "</td>\n"; echo "<td class='tbl'><select name='forum_poll' class='textbox' style='width:150px;'>\n" . create_options($forum_poll, array(0), true) . "</select></td>\n"; echo "</tr>\n<tr>\n"; echo "<td width='1%' class='tbl' style='white-space:nowrap'>" . $locale['530'] . "</td>\n"; echo "<td class='tbl'><select name='forum_vote' class='textbox' style='width:150px;'>\n" . create_options($forum_vote, array(0), true) . "</select></td>\n"; echo "</tr>\n<tr>\n"; echo "<td class='tbl2' colspan='2' style='font-weight:bold;'>" . $locale['540'] . "</td>\n"; echo "</tr>\n<tr>\n"; echo "<td width='1%' class='tbl' style='white-space:nowrap'>" . $locale['541'] . "</td>\n"; echo "<td class='tbl'><select name='forum_merge' class='textbox' style='width:150px;'>\n"; echo "<option value='1'>" . $locale['542'] . "</option>\n"; echo "<option value='0' " . ($forum_merge == 0 ? "selected='selected'" : "") . ">" . $locale['543'] . "</option>\n"; echo "</select>\n</td>\n"; echo "</tr>\n"; //"; if (!isset($_GET['action']) || $_GET['action'] != "edit") { echo "<tr>\n<td align='center' colspan='2' class='tbl'>\n"; echo "<input type='submit' name='save_forum' value='" . $locale['532'] . "' class='button' /></td>\n"; echo "</tr>\n</table>\n"; }
/** * @todo use template loop instead of this hardcoded HTML * @param EasySCP_TemplateEngine $tpl * @param int $edit_id * @param bool $add_mode */ function gen_editdns_page($tpl, $edit_id, $add_mode) { $cfg = EasySCP_Registry::get('Config'); $sql = EasySCP_Registry::get('Db'); $DNS_allowed_types = array('A', 'AAAA', 'CNAME', 'MX', 'SRV', 'NS'); $dmn_props = get_domain_default_props($_SESSION['user_id']); if ($dmn_props['domain_dns'] != 'yes') { not_allowed(); } if ($GLOBALS['add_mode']) { $data = null; $query = "\n\t\t\tSELECT\n\t\t\t\t'0' AS `alias_id`,\n\t\t\t\t`domain`.`domain_name` AS `domain_name`\n\t\t\tFROM\n\t\t\t\t`domain`\n\t\t\tWHERE\n\t\t\t\t`domain_id` = :domain_id\n\t\t\tUNION\n\t\t\tSELECT\n\t\t\t\t`domain_aliasses`.`alias_id`,\n\t\t\t\t`domain_aliasses`.`alias_name`\n\t\t\tFROM\n\t\t\t\t`domain_aliasses`\n\t\t\tWHERE\n\t\t\t\t`domain_aliasses`.`domain_id` = :domain_id\n\t\t\tAND `status` <> :state\n\t\t"; $res = exec_query($sql, $query, array('domain_id' => $dmn_props['domain_id'], 'state' => $cfg->ITEM_ORDERED_STATUS)); $sel = ''; while ($row = $res->fetchRow()) { $sel .= '<option value="' . $row['alias_id'] . '">' . decode_idna($row['domain_name']) . '</option>'; } $tpl->assign(array('SELECT_ALIAS' => $sel, 'ADD_RECORD' => true)); } else { $sql_param = array('record_id' => $edit_id); $sql_query = "\n\t\t\tSELECT\n\t\t\t\td.name AS domain_dns,\n\t\t\t\tr.*\n\t\t\tFROM\n\t\t\t\tpowerdns.domains d,\n\t\t\t\tpowerdns.records r\n\t\t\tWHERE\n\t\t\t\tr.id = :record_id\n\t\t\tAND\n\t\t\t\td.id = r.domain_id\n\t\t"; DB::prepare($sql_query); $statement = DB::execute($sql_param, false); if ($statement->rowCount() <= 0) { return not_allowed(); } $data = $statement->fetch(); } list($name, $address, $addressv6, $srv_name, $srv_proto, $srv_ttl, $srv_prio, $srv_weight, $srv_host, $srv_port, $cname, $plain, $ns) = decode_zone_data($data); // Protection against edition (eg. for external mail MX record) if (isset($data['protected']) && $data['protected'] == '1') { set_page_message(tr('You are not allowed to edit this DNS record!'), 'error'); not_allowed(); } $dns_type = create_options($DNS_allowed_types, tryPost('type', $data['type'])); $tpl->assign(array('SELECT_DNS_TYPE' => $dns_type, 'DNS_NAME' => tohtml($name), 'DNS_ADDRESS' => tohtml(tryPost('dns_A_address', $address)), 'DNS_ADDRESS_V6' => tohtml(tryPost('dns_AAAA_address', $addressv6)), 'SELECT_DNS_SRV_PROTOCOL' => create_options(array('tcp', 'udp'), tryPost('srv_proto', $srv_proto)), 'DNS_SRV_NAME' => tohtml(tryPost('dns_srv_name', $srv_name)), 'DNS_SRV_TTL' => tohtml(tryPost('dns_srv_ttl', $srv_ttl)), 'DNS_SRV_PRIO' => tohtml(tryPost('dns_srv_prio', $srv_prio)), 'DNS_SRV_WEIGHT' => tohtml(tryPost('dns_srv_weight', $srv_weight)), 'DNS_SRV_HOST' => tohtml(tryPost('dns_srv_host', $srv_host)), 'DNS_SRV_PORT' => tohtml(tryPost('dns_srv_port', $srv_port)), 'DNS_CNAME' => tohtml(tryPost('dns_cname', $cname)), 'DNS_PLAIN' => tohtml(tryPost('dns_plain_data', $plain)), 'DNS_NS_HOSTNAME' => tohtml(tryPost('dns_ns', $ns)), 'ID' => $edit_id, 'ACTION_MODE' => $add_mode ? 'dns_add.php' : 'dns_edit.php?edit_id=' . $edit_id)); }
function DMSGuestBook($content) { global $DMSGuestbookContent; $page_id = isset($page_id) ? $page_id : ''; $options = create_options(); $multi_page_id = explode(",", $options["page_id"]); $multi_language = explode(",", $options["language"]); for ($m = 0; $m < count($multi_page_id); $m++) { if (in_array(is_page($multi_page_id[$m]), $multi_page_id)) { $page_id = $multi_page_id[$m]; $multi_gb_id = $m; $multi_gb_language = $multi_language[$m]; } } if (is_page($page_id) and $page_id != "") { $post_id = get_post($page_id); if (!post_password_required($page_id) || $post_id->post_password == "") { include_once "dmsguestbook.php"; $content = $content . $DMSGuestbookContent; } return $content; } else { return $content; } }
function DMSGuestBook($content) { global $DMSGuestbookContent; $options = create_options(); $multi_page_id = explode(",", $options["page_id"]); $multi_language = explode(",", $options["language"]); for ($m = 0; $m < count($multi_page_id); $m++) { if (in_array(is_page($multi_page_id[$m]), $multi_page_id)) { $page_id = $multi_page_id[$m]; $multi_gb_id = $m; $multi_gb_language = $multi_language[$m]; } } if (is_page($page_id) and $page_id != "") { $post_id = get_post($page_id); if ($_COOKIE['wp-postpass_' . COOKIEHASH] == $post_id->post_password || $post_id->post_password == "") { include_once "dmsguestbook.php"; $content = $content . $DMSGuestbookContent; return $content; } } else { return $content; } }
echo "<input type='checkbox' class='textbox' name='ac_target' value='1'" . $ac_target . " /> " . $locale['acn_admin_link_target'] . "</td>\n"; echo "</tr>\n<tr>\n"; echo "<td class='tbl'>" . $locale['acn_admin_link_cat'] . "<br />\n"; echo "<select name='ac_cat' class='textbox' style='width:225px;'>\n" . $cat_opts . "</select></td>\n"; echo "<td width='55' class='tbl'>"; if (!isset($_GET['action']) || $_GET['action'] != "edit") { echo $locale['acn_admin_link_order'] . "<br />\n<input type='text' name='ac_order' value='" . $ac_order . "' class='textbox' style='width:45px;' />"; echo "</td>\n</tr>\n<tr>\n"; echo "<td align='center' colspan='2' class='tbl'>\n"; echo "<input type='submit' name='save_ac' value='" . $locale['acn_admin_link_save'] . "' class='button' />"; } echo "</td>\n</tr>\n</table>\n"; if (isset($_GET['action']) && $_GET['action'] == "edit") { echo "<table align='center' cellpadding='0' cellspacing='0' width='300'>\n<tr>\n"; echo "<td class='tbl'>" . $locale['acn_admin_link_access'] . "<br />\n"; echo "<select name='ac_access' class='textbox' style='width:225px;'>\n" . create_options($ac_access, array(), false) . "</select></td>\n"; echo "</tr>\n"; if (!isset($_GET['action']) || $_GET['action'] != "edit") { echo "<tr>\n<td align='center' colspan='2' class='tbl'>\n"; echo "<input type='submit' name='save_ac' value='" . $locale['acn_admin_link_save'] . "' class='button' /></td>\n"; echo "</tr>\n</table>\n"; } } if (!isset($_GET['action'])) { echo "\n</form>"; } if (isset($_GET['action']) && $_GET['action'] == "edit") { echo "<tr>\n"; echo "<td align='center' colspan='2' class='tbl'>\n"; echo "<input type='hidden' name='ac_id' value='" . $data['ac_id'] . "' />\n"; echo "<input type='submit' name='save_ac' value='" . $locale['acn_admin_link_save'] . "' class='button' /></td>\n";